Added Expands Coverage Range Of 20 Per Cent Rental Rebate To Include Beauty And Hair Salons, Dental Clinics And Nurseries

The Abu Dhabi Department of Economic Development (ADDED) announced today the expansion of the range of businesses that can avail the 20 per cent rental rebate to include beauty and hair salons, dental clinics and nurseries. 

 

The rebate’s expansion will include 2,499 lease contracts across Abu Dhabi, 1,320 of which are lease contracts for beauty and hair salons, 772 for dental clinics and 407 for nurseries. This is applicable to new contracts signed between 1 October 2019 and 31 March 2020, and renewed contracts between 1 April to 30 September 2020. It does not apply to any lease-to-own contracts.

 

H.E. Rashed Abdul Karim Al Balooshi, Undersecretary of ADDED, said: “The decision to expand the initiative comes as a result of a recent study conducted by ADDED, which showed that more categories of commercial activities had been impacted by the imposed COVID-19 precautionary measures.

 

“The expansion of the rebate plays a key role in enhancing the confidence of the private sector in Abu Dhabi’s business environment and enables them to benefit from the growing opportunities that Emirate’s dynamic environment presents.

 

“We remain committed to stimulate business activities, support all private sector companies operating in Abu Dhabi and contribute to reviving the Emirate’s economic system by implementing initiatives that enable business continuity and create an attractive environment conducive to stronger public-private partnerships.”

 

He further said that the Department has already received 2,307 rental rebate applications from restaurants and F&B outlets, tourists and entertainment facilities, excluding hotels. Following ADDED’s announcement, the same benefit will now be extended to beauty and hair salons, dental clinics, and nurseries.

 

ADDED introduced the rental rebate in March 2020, as part of the Abu Dhabi Economic Stimulus Package, to ease the impact of the pandemic on select businesses in Abu Dhabi. Part of Ghadan 21, Abu Dhabi’s accelerator programme, the rebate covered restaurants and F&B outlets, tourists and entertainment facilities, excluding hotels.
